 Reduce and Recycle Waste up to 90% What is waste? Almost 90% of all toilet waste is water, the balance is organic material.
Where does it go? A large percentage of the water portion of waste is evaporated through a vent to the outside, dramatically reducing the waste, which is then recycled into natural compost.
How does this happen? The continuous action of aerobic microbes makes this happen. Periodically, a small amount of peat moss (standard, garden variety), and optionally, additional Compost Accelerator is added.
When do you empty it? As little as once a year using the built-in Rake Bar (the bottom bar on the front of the Envirolet®), the recycled waste is raked down into a collecting tray and a small amount of natural compost is emptied into your garden, completing nature's cycle.
